Amazon closes out hyperscaler earnings with focus on cloud growth and AI spend

Core Insights - Amazon's cloud business remains a focal point, holding a 30% market share, while Microsoft is at 20% [1] - Year-over-year growth expectations for Amazon are critical, with a target of 18.5% to 19%; failure to meet this could negatively impact stock performance [2] - Google, while currently a distant third in cloud market share, has shown an 80% increase in backlog, indicating a strong revenue pipeline [4] Company Performance - Amazon's profitability is primarily driven by its cloud business, with its advertising segment also experiencing significant growth [5] - The company is facing challenges with its legacy infrastructure, particularly in servicing AI workloads, prompting questions about future compute capacity [7] - Capital expenditure (capex) is a key area of focus, with Amazon's projected capex for the fiscal year at around $100 billion, compared to Microsoft's $140 billion [8]
